DISEASE HANDBOOK FOR MASSAGE THERAPISTS Ruth Werner's quick reference book helps practitioners make immediate decisions about assisting their clients when pathologies are present. Information includes brief definitions and descriptions of associated conditions and diseases, a list of signs and symptoms, an overview of common treatment options that might influence choices about massage, drug awareness, and advice for MTs working with symptomatic clients. Conditions are listed alphabetically and cross- referenced. This 334-page, softbound book is available for $36.95 at 800-638-3030 or www.lww.com. VISCERA AND THEIR FASCIAE DVD In the new volume 4 of The Integral Anatomy Series, Gil Hedley takes the viewer on a tour, using both fixed and unfixed examples to demonstrate the structures and relationships of the viscera, and the importance of this knowledge for every hands-on practitioner.
